StepsToCheckIncomeTaxRefund Here is the step-by-step process to check the status of your income tax refund. Step 1: To start with, first log in to your e-filing account. Step 2: Then, go to E-file, and from there to Income Tax Returns (ITR) and View Filed Returns. Step 3: Now under the relevant assessment year for which you want to check the income tax (IT) refund status, click on ‘View Details.’ Step 4: “If the ITR is processed with a refund due, click on the ‘refund status’ link. How to check ITR refund status online?

Taxpayers can claim any excess tax payment by submitting an income tax return (ITR) to the Income Tax (I-T) department before the last date. This time, those who submitted income tax returns for FY 2021–22 have now either received or are expecting their ITR refunds since the due date for ITRs for assessment year (AY) 2022–23 has passed. The taxpayers whose income tax returns need to be audited have the deadline October 31, 2022. Taxpayers who have submitted their ITRs for AY 2022-23, whose ITRs do not require auditing, are therefore allowed for an ITR refund. After 10 days from filing ITR, taxpayers become eligible to check their ITR refund status online. Those who submitted their income tax returns more than 10 days back and still have not received their returns can check the ITR status at incometaxindiaefiling.gov.in or at the National Securities Depository Limited (NSDL) e-governance site - What are the types of ITR refund status? Processed: This status is displayed when the return is successfully processed. Submitted and pending for e-verification/verification: This status is displayed when a taxpayer files an income tax return but does not e-verify it, or when the fully signed ITR-V has not yet arrived at the Central Processing Center (CPC). Successfully e-verified/verified: This status refers to the submission and proper e-verification/verification of the ITR by the taxpayer, but the return has not yet been processed. Refund Status

Depending on the option exercised by the assesse while filing his annual ITR, refund will be made either through electronic mode i.e. direct credit to account or through Refund Cheque. Tax payers are therefore, required to enter correct Account number and IFSC code along with complete address details including PIN code at the time of filing of Return. Refunds sent through cheques are dispatched to the address as mentioned by the tax payers through Speed Post. Refund not presented for payment within the validity period of 90 days is marked as expired and cancelled. Tax payer may raise Refund re-issue request. In case the return was filed electronically- Refund reissue request may be raised online by login into e-filing portal i.e. In other cases the Taxpayer should contact Assessing Officer under whose jurisdiction the Return was filed for re-initiation of Refund. Send the original refund cheque to CMP Operations Centre, State Bank of India, Survey No.21 Opposite : Hyderabad Central University, Main Gate, Gachibowli, Hyderabad -500019 for cancellation of the Cheque (along with a letter informing the mistakes on the refund cheque) and updating cancellation status on TIN. Once the status is updated as returned, Taxpayer may contact Ward Assessing Officer for modification in Name/Account number and re-initiation of Refund.
